aboutsummaryrefslogtreecommitdiffstats
path: root/src/mesa/main/attrib.c
Commit message (Expand)AuthorAgeFilesLines
* fix bug in popping texture color table stateBrian Paul2003-02-051-2/+2
* Make GL_SGI_texture_color_table work per-texture unit.Brian Paul2003-01-261-11/+6
* push/pop color table state (Eric Plante)Brian Paul2003-01-221-3/+28
* Header file clean-up:Brian Paul2002-10-241-9/+2
* Add casts to quiet compiler warnings.Karl Schultz2002-10-171-3/+3
* check EXT_point_parameters before calling PointParameterfvEXT()Brian Paul2002-10-111-7/+11
* Changed a number of context fields from GLchan to GLfloat (such as ClearColor).Brian Paul2002-10-041-8/+7
* GL_EXT_stencil_two_side extension, not 100% complete yet.Brian Paul2002-09-061-6/+9
* s/5/NUM_TEXTURE_TARGETS/Brian Paul2002-09-031-2/+2
* Port glXCopyContext bug from 4.0 branch.Brian Paul2002-06-171-42/+11
* Implemented GL_NV_texture_rectangle extension.Brian Paul2002-06-151-15/+32
* Added ctx parameter to _mesa_debug()Brian Paul2002-06-151-4/+5
* New _mesa_debug() function to replace fprintf() calls.Brian Paul2002-06-131-6/+5
* fixed point sprite bugBrian Paul2002-06-071-1/+2
* replaced experimental MESA_sprite_point with NV_point_spriteBrian Paul2002-05-271-1/+15
* minor optimization in GL_TRANSFORM_BIT poppingBrian Paul2002-04-011-4/+6
* Replaced ClipEnabled[] array and _AnyClip with ClipPlanesEnabled bitmask.Brian Paul2002-03-291-10/+7
* popping of user-defined clip planes was brokenBrian Paul2002-03-281-13/+22
* More suport for t&l driversKeith Whitwell2002-02-131-10/+31
* infrastructure for vertex program attribute evaluatorsBrian Paul2002-01-051-1/+14
* vertex program check-inBrian Paul2001-12-141-1/+16
* compiler warningsKarl Schultz2001-09-181-5/+5
* more warning fixes (Karl Schultz)Brian Paul2001-09-141-6/+9
* fixed a glPush/PopAttrib bug related to texture binding (reported by Wes Bethel)Brian Paul2001-08-071-12/+16
* fixed NewState update bugs in _mesa_PopClientAttrib()Brian Paul2001-08-071-4/+4
* added GL_IBM_rasterpos_clip extensionBrian Paul2001-06-261-2/+6
* Consolidated source files. Since the re-org a number of source filesBrian Paul2001-06-181-5/+1
* infrastructure for GL_ARB_multisampleBrian Paul2001-05-291-2/+41
* minor clean-ups and warning fixesBrian Paul2001-05-031-3/+3
* Fixed a number of minor GL_ARB_texture_env_combine/dot3 issues.Brian Paul2001-04-171-2/+3
* Reimplemented glPopAttrib code for GL_TEXTURE_BIT. It now calls theBrian Paul2001-04-111-31/+157
* - Port 3.4 texture utils, texture format work to 3.5 (including newGareth Hughes2001-03-181-1/+2
* Consistent copyright info (version number, date) across all files.Gareth Hughes2001-03-121-4/+1
* lots of gl_*() to _mesa_*() namespace clean-upBrian Paul2001-03-031-8/+8
* Implemented GL_SGIX_shadow and GL_SGIX_shadow_texture.Brian Paul2001-02-201-1/+4
* GL_SHADE_MODEL wasn't popped correctlyBrian Paul2001-01-291-2/+2
* redo _mesa_PopAttrib() to call Mesa state functions so derived state is updatedBrian Paul2001-01-241-185/+210
* Lots of GLchan datatype changes.Brian Paul2001-01-241-6/+2
* Replaced struct gl_visual with struct __GLcontextModesRec from glcore.h.Brian Paul2001-01-231-3/+3
* Major rework of tnl moduleKeith Whitwell2000-12-261-12/+11
* Renamed texture object _P to _MaxLevel and _M to _MaxLambda.Brian Paul2000-12-141-3/+3
* Set ENABLE_LIGHT according to ctx->Light.Enabled whether or notBrian Paul2000-11-271-2/+2
* Committing in .Jouk Jansen2000-11-221-9/+9
* Replaced Texture.CurrentD[] with separate Texture.Current1/2/3D vars.Brian Paul2000-11-191-18/+19
* Move the transform and lighting code to two new directoriesKeith Whitwell2000-11-161-1/+5
* - Changes for new software rasterizer modulesKeith Whitwell2000-11-051-16/+14
* Removed UPDATE_IMAGE_TRANSFER_STATE, use _NEW_PIXEL flag instead.Brian Paul2000-10-301-3/+1
* Replace the flags Mesa was using for ctx->NewState with a new setKeith Whitwell2000-10-301-4/+21
* More GLchan color channel changes.Brian Paul2000-10-291-1/+2
* Basic work to support deep color channels:Brian Paul2000-10-281-8/+8